Suspicious fire at Grant high school in Sacramento, CA (VIDEO)

A fire that ripped through a classroom at Sacramento’s Grant High School was deemed suspicious, fire investigators said Monday morning.

Firefighters responded about 10:22 p.m. Sunday to reports of a fire at the school on Grand Avenue. When crews arrived, they spotted flames in a building behind the school’s auditorium.

About 70 to 80 firefighters helped extinguish the flames. One classroom was completely destroyed, the fire department tweeted out.

Sacramento fire officials said the blaze could possibly be arson, but have not said if there are any persons of interest.
